Why Choose China for Custom Garment Manufacturing?
China’s dominance in textile and apparel manufacturing is built on decades of development, creating an ecosystem that is both robust and sophisticated.
Unmatched Scale and Capacity: Chinese manufacturers offer unparalleled production capacity, capable of handling orders from small-batch prototypes to mass production runs in the millions. This scalability allows brands to grow seamlessly with their manufacturing partner.
Integrated Supply Chain: From sourcing premium fabrics, threads, and trims (like zippers and buttons) to advanced printing, embroidery, and finishing, China hosts a vertically integrated supply network. This consolidation reduces lead times, minimizes logistical complexity, and often lowers overall costs.
Technical Expertise and Versatility: Chinese factories have accumulated vast experience across all garment categories—from activewear and denim to formal wear and technical outerwear. They are adept at working with diverse materials and implementing complex construction techniques to meet precise specifications.
Advanced Technology and Innovation: Leading manufacturers invest heavily in state-of-the-art machinery for cutting, sewing, dyeing, and quality inspection. Many are also adopting sustainable practices and smart manufacturing technologies, offering clients more options for efficiency and eco-conscious production.
Cost-Effectiveness: While labor costs have risen, the overall value proposition remains strong due to economies of scale, efficient supply chains, and high productivity, offering excellent quality at competitive price points.
Key Considerations When Selecting Your Manufacturer
Not all factories are created equal. A successful partnership hinges on thorough due diligence.
1. Define Your Requirements Clearly: Before approaching manufacturers, have detailed tech packs ready. These should include precise designs, graded spec sheets, fabric details, color codes (Pantone), trims, labeling instructions, and packaging requirements. The more detailed your pack, the more accurate the quotation and sample will be.
2. Verify Credentials and Compliance: Prioritize manufacturers with verifiable business licenses, export experience, and relevant international certifications. Crucial compliance standards include social accountability (like BSCI or Sedex) for ethical labor practices, and quality management systems (ISO 9001). For certain markets, ensure they understand regulations like CPSIA (USA) or REACH (EU).
3. Assess Communication and MOQ: Effective, transparent communication is non-negotiable. Evaluate their responsiveness and language proficiency. Discuss Minimum Order Quantities (MOQs) upfront—these can vary significantly between factories and are a key factor for emerging brands.
4. Sample Development Process: A reputable manufacturer will insist on a sampling stage. This is your opportunity to evaluate craftsmanship, fabric quality, and fit. Be prepared to pay for development samples, as this is a standard and crucial step to perfect your product before bulk production.
5. Conduct Factory Audits (Virtual or In-Person): Whenever possible, visit the factory. If travel isn’t feasible, request a detailed virtual tour. Assess the working conditions, machinery, quality control stations, and overall organization. This builds trust and confirms their operational capabilities.
The Typical Production Workflow
Understanding the standard process helps set realistic expectations.
Stage 1: Inquiry & Quotation: Submit your tech pack for a detailed quote covering unit cost, mold/tooling charges, sample costs, and payment terms.
Stage 2: Prototype & Sampling: The factory creates initial samples for your approval. Multiple rounds may be needed to refine fit, fabric, and details.
Stage 3: Pre-Production: Once the final sample is approved, pre-production samples are made on the actual production line to confirm all processes are set correctly.
Stage 4: Bulk Production: Full-scale manufacturing begins under the agreed timeline. Reputable manufacturers will provide periodic production updates.
Stage 5: Quality Assurance (QC): Inline QC checks happen during production. A final random inspection (often via a third-party QC service) is conducted before goods are packed to ensure they meet your standards.
Stage 6: Shipping & Logistics: The manufacturer prepares shipping documents and can assist with arranging freight forwarding to your destination port.
